Our take

That Moment opens with a sharp, glossy green apple and pink grapefruit duo, the kind of brightness that snaps your head around in a crowded hallway, all synthetic sparkle and teenage verve. The jasmine and violet that follow are less about seduction and more about softening the edges, turning the initial bite into a powdery, slightly retro floral haze. It dries down to a clean musk and woody base, but honestly, by then the story is already fading.

This is a fragrance that feels like a spritz of cherry-scented lip gloss before a first kiss under the bleachers, a fleeting burst of sweetness that evaporates before the bell rings. The numbers back that up: longevity averaging 2.6 out of 5, sillage barely a whisper after an hour. It is unabashedly synthetic and mainstream, a bright, fizzy spring-summer daytime scent for someone who wants to smell like her favorite fruity shampoo, not make a statement. Skip it if you crave depth, heft, or something that lasts through a workday. But for a sunny afternoon at the park, a quick lunch with friends, or that moment when you just want to feel pretty and light, it does exactly what it promises, no more.
